Output dbbfe63dafde4bf228d8635358f3a0b4d53c42e9934be98fb689a82eb8aa3cd7:1

value
6700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ff713a3f1b438c99890fef0c63e45fc581ae9ba9 OP_EQUAL
address
3QyfseURM4vyCPcpMJSJwzRNSfpM6J3cB3
transaction
dbbfe63dafde4bf228d8635358f3a0b4d53c42e9934be98fb689a82eb8aa3cd7
confirmations
417252
spent
true